> I guess my point here is that there are two different controls for 
> display of fonts on a data grid.
> 
> 1. from the main pgadmin window, File - Options - Browser - UI Misc. 
> This controls the size of the font for the row number and column titles 
> in the data grid.
> 
> 2. from the main pgadmin window, File - Options - Query Tool - Query 
> editor also allows you to select a font family and size which controls 
> the display of data inside the data grid.
> 

True.

> So when it comes to operations like row and column resizing you have a 
> potential conflict. If the two fonts are set to widely different sizes 
> this can lead to partly displayed information.
> 

True.

> One way to ensure that you have no issues is to set both 1 and 2 to the 
> same font family and size and request data be displayed in bold. Then 
> resizing rows does not cover data. Alternatively if the font size for 
> data is smaller than the row number font then data display is not 
> covered during height operations.
> 

That would be a way to fix this. Unfortunately, we want that headers are
display in another way than the grid contents.
